Transaction ec1ba4e0202653bfac229d499bb920705489450ab646688060dfbd1e0e8b8749
1 Input
1 Output
-
ec1ba4e0202653bfac229d499bb920705489450ab646688060dfbd1e0e8b8749:0
- value
- 198730
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ab8e6f043856b3d7ef375a684f5007624e9bd19 OP_EQUAL
- address
- 39xiF2oVdt9h2xnSWmBVcdYjNg6mgAoXAY